Abstract

The invention discloses a toy with digitalized dynamic expressions, which comprises a shell, an expression component, a control module, a drive module and an output module, wherein the expression component is provided with an electronic paper display module capable of displaying various patterns to simulate expressions of humans/animals, and the passive segment type electronic paper display module in the expression component is provided with continuously segmented pixel electrodes.

Shown in Figure 1A is the doll 100 (hereinafter to be referred as doll 100) with digitizing dynamic expression of the present invention, comprises housing head 110; And head 110 has comprised eye expression assembly 120, and Electronic Paper shows module 121, and cartouche limiting part---the opening and the protective clear layer 112 of eye expression assembly are installed and limited to being used on the housing head 110.On the eye expression assembly 120 is the pattern 122 that is used to imitate the eye expression; With 120 one-tenth symmetrical eye expression assemblies 130 of eye expression assembly, Electronic Paper shows module 131, and eye expression pattern 132.Housing head 110 also is equipped with mouth expression assembly 140, comprises that Electronic Paper shows module 141, and mouth contour limit assembly 113 is used to imitate the mouth expression.
Figure 1B is depicted as the side cutaway view of head 110; The contour limit parts 112 of the eye expression assembly of its middle shell are an oval protective clear layer, and it has been installed Electronic Paper at the back and has shown module 121, and the demonstration expression pattern on the Electronic Paper demonstration module 121 just can the person of being observed be seen from the toys shell outside like this; Play the effect that the protection Electronic Paper shows module 121 again; Can limit simultaneously the shape that Electronic Paper shows that module can be observed, the profile of this shape imitation eye is as circular or oval; This makes Electronic Paper show that module can be a rectangle, does not hinder imitation eye shape when being convenient to make.The shape of mouth contour limit assembly 113 can be more various, the mouth moulding shape that the public young toy of for example common animal is made.Ultra-thin passive segmentation Electronic Paper shows that module makes the contour limit assembly can bring into play maximum effect, produces face profile true to nature.Electronic Paper shows flexibility and the inflexibility of the installation of module 121 according to module itself, and the material of housing and different; In the present embodiment, Electronic Paper shows that module 121 is a flexible structure, and the housing of doll 100 is cloth (suede) outer cover, and its outer cover covers on the inner bag, and inner bag can be a cloth prepared material filling cotton flower, thereby whole toy is soft.
Fig. 2 A, Fig. 2 B are the structural drawing that Electronic Paper shows module 121.Please in the lump with reference to two figure, Fig. 2 A is depicted as the sectional structure chart that Electronic Paper shows module 121.Particularly, Electronic Paper shows that module 121 is passive segmentation electrophoresis showed module.Electronic paper technology also has technology such as electric wetting demonstration, cholesterol liquid crystal demonstration, the demonstration of electronics powder fluid, electrochromism demonstration etc. except electrophoretic display technology.The passive of passive segmentation electrophoresis showed module is for active; Promptly there is not active device; For example thin film transistor (TFT) (TFT) comes gating pixels with different electrode as driving switch, but adopts simple conductive electrode; For example PCB, the last conductive welding disk of FPC, perhaps the electrically conductive ink electrode on the PET film directly forms pixel electrode (using film switch circuit or thick film technology to make) etc.; Wherein segmentation is meant that pixel electrode is that non-matrix form is arranged, but some pixel electrodes through preset certain pattern drive the demonstration predetermined pattern.Different with the rigidity of pixel electrode layer selected materials according to public electrode, passive segmentation electrophoresis showed module can be divided into two kinds of flexibility or inflexibilities.The pixel electrode layer of the passive segmentation electrophoresis showed module of inflexibility generally is employed in the last conductive welding disk of making of PCB and forms, and public electrode can be selected ito glass or ito thin film for use.And the pixel electrode layer of flexible structure uses FPC, thin film switch, thick film technology to make.Electronic Paper shows that the upper strata (observer's one side) of module 121 is the public electrode of transparent ITO conductive film, specifically comprises transparent membrane 121A, and adheres to the electrically conducting transparent public electrode 121B on it among Fig. 2 A; Lower floor is pixel electrode layer 121C and following base material 121D; Can adopt the fabrication techniques pixel electrode layer 121C of the electrically conductive ink printed pixels electrode on the PET film; Following base material 121D is flexible PET film, thereby Electronic Paper shows that module 121 is a flexible passive segmentation electrophoresis showed module.Be electrophoretic display materials layer 121E between public electrode 121B and the pixel electrode layer 121C, as microcavity, comprise suspending liquid 121E3 among the microcapsules 121E1, electronegative white particles 121E2, the black particles 121E4 of positively charged comprising microcapsules 121E1.Microcapsules and pixel electrode size are disproportionate here, only do signal and use.Electrophoretic display materials also has other microcavitys and particIe system structure; For example the microcavity of Sipix company does not adopt microcapsules; And little cup structure (micro cup) of employing solid shape, and comprise the band color and nontransparent suspension in little cup, and a kind of charged color particle; Or two kinds of color particles in the microcavity, wherein have only a kind of particle charged, thereby can in suspension, receive extra electric field control and move, and another kind of color particle is not charged, forms background colour in the suspending liquid thereby then be suspended in.Description about multiple electrophoretic display materials layer also can be referring to the associated description of Chinese patent CN201020109329.9.The making of flexible electrophoretic display panel, particularly, also can be specifically with reference to the associated description among Chinese patent CN200310123446.5 and the CN200320130781.3 with reference to the making of flexible passive segmentation electrophoretic display panel.
Pixel electrode layer 121C further is divided into a plurality of pixel electrodes.Fig. 2 B is depicted as the pixel electrode structure figure that Electronic Paper shows module 121, and wherein pixel electrode layer 121C has comprised the contour pixel electrode 121C2 of cutting apart continuously, 121C3; 121C4,121C5,121C6; 121C7, performance eye profile varying when being used to be used alone or in combination; Eyeball pixel electrode 121C2 is used to represent eyeball; Background electrode 121C6 is used to control background colour for the remainder that pixel electrode 121C removes above-mentioned two kinds of pixel electrodes.Usually the electrophoresis showed module can show two kinds of extreme optical states according to the different of charged particle color in the microcapsules and electrophoresis liquid color; For example but Electronic Paper shows module 121 show white and black, and the optical states of a plurality of different gray scales can also be arranged between this black and white.With the black and white two states is example, and when with white as a setting the time, then black is effective look; During the Electronic Paper of expression assembly has shown module displays certain pattern; The pixel electrode that then in fact is exactly this pattern is (when this pattern is when being combined into by a plurality of pixel electrode pattern; Then be pixel electrodes) drive electrophoretic display materials demonstration black, this pixel electrode is lighted in other words; Otherwise, show and say that then this pixel electrode extinguishes, with convenient narration when black bleaches look when the pixel electrode of this pattern drives electrophoretic display materials.Contour pixel electrode 121C2~121C7 has formed the eye profile together, is ellipse; The contour pixel electrode that this oval-shaped the first half is arranged by almost parallel is cut apart continuously; For example 121C5 and C121C4 almost parallel; 121C4 and 121C3 almost parallel, 121C3 and 121C6 and 121C7 almost parallel; And be roughly parallel to oval minor axis, their cut-off rules each other are camber line, help the simulation of eyelid; Said oval-shaped Lower Half is contour pixel electrode 121C2, and it also can further be divided into the contour pixel electrode of a plurality of almost parallels.The number of contour pixel electrode, the type of cut-off rule can have various selection.Contour pixel electrode 121C3~121C7 can simulate moving up and down of eyelid, thus simulation action nictation.Be used to simulate the expression pixel electrode of expression but also be partitioned into other separately in said cartouche inside, for example eyeball pixel electrode 121C1 is used to imitate eyeball, makes that the effect of whole eye expression assembly is more true to nature.Certainly can also further be divided into a plurality of eyeball pixel electrodes or other and be used to show the pixel electrode of eye expression; For example be used for representing the last curved arc line pixel electrode with last curved arc line pattern of expressions such as " happinesss "; Shown in Figure 1A pattern 132; Or be used for representing following curved arc line pixel electrode of curved arc line pattern under the having of expressions such as " unhappy " etc., can be further with reference to the said related content of one Chinese patent application CN201110068267.0.Above-mentioned oval inner, the function of different pixels electrode can be re-used.Eyeball pixel electrode 121C1 can also be multiplexed into the contour pixel electrode.For example, when contour pixel electrode 121C2~121C7 lighted, eyeball pixel electrode 121C1 also lighted, and then it uses as the contour pixel electrode.Again for example, when pixel electrode 121C3 lights separately, then be to use as the expression pixel electrode, expression be the expression of " happiness ".The method that the public can set forth according to the present invention is fully cut apart oval inner pixel electrode neatly, realizes the multiple use of pixel electrode through control.With reference to the structure of pixel electrode among Fig. 2 A, its be Fig. 2 B said shown in pixel electrode 121C1 along the sectional view of A-B line.In the collocation of color, when obviously the color of Electronic Paper displayable a kind of color of showing module 121 and eye expression assembly periphery housing or contour limit assembly is approaching or consistent, according to the performance that helps the eye profile.For example when the effective demonstration look of contour pixel electrode 121C2~121C7 and peripheral housing solid colour, action nictation of eye will be by simulation true to nature.
Shown in Figure 3 is the internal circuit configuration figure of doll 100, and wherein control die set 170, drives module 171, input module 173, and output module 172 is electrically connected through bus; Also comprise power module 175.Control die set 170 has comprised microcontroller 1701, like the ATMEGA88 microcontroller of Atmel company, himself has RAM and FlashROM on the sheet, needs extended memory 1702 in addition from system.Drive microcontroller 1701 corresponding ports that module 171 1 sides are connected to control die set; The opposing party is electrically connected to Electronic Paper and shows module 121; Be used for the logical signal of the no driving force of control die set is converted into drive signal, make the Electronic Paper module can show set pattern.Input module 173 has comprised multiple sensors, keyswitch 1731 is arranged, capacitive sensing electrode 1732; Body position sensor 1733, speech recognition device 1734a and corresponding acoustic pickup 1734b, proximity transducer 1736; Acceleration transducer 1737; Pressure transducer 1738, temperature sensor 1739, ambient light sensor 1735 etc.Below will tell about the effect of each sensor one by one.Output module 172 has mainly comprised sound playing module 1721 and loudspeaker 1722, is used to export voice, music etc.; And the motor module, comprise motor-driven 1723 and motor 1724.
Fig. 3 B has illustrated the logical signal of each module to flow.Input module 173 provides input signal among the step S110; Control die set 170 is obtained said input signal among the step S111, and the Electronic Paper that drives the expression assembly according to input signal controlling and driving module 171 shows pattern or the pattern sequence (being called for short " exporting corresponding expression ") that module displays is related in advance; Next drive module 171 execution in step S112, the Electronic Paper that drives the expression assembly shows corresponding pattern of module displays or pattern sequence.Control die set control output module 172 among the step S113 simultaneously comprises sound playing module and/or motor module express one's feelings synchronously the pattern displaying output sound and/or the mechanical action of assembly; Correspondingly export module execution in step S114, export corresponding sound and/or mechanical action.Also comprise step S115, carry out the operation of other correspondences.Step S111 and S113 in no particular order logically, but in the microcontroller that order is carried out the priority on the life period.Above-mentioned " pattern sequence " is meant at least two sequences that different patterns forms that successively show in time at the expression assembly; The subordinate concept that it belongs to " pattern ", the meaning that specializes here are to explain that single input signal can trigger the variation of an a series of expression assembly display pattern.
